Patents by Inventor HUIJIAO YANG

HUIJIAO YANG has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20150347462
    Abstract: A method, device, and system are provided for change the application visual control. In the method: the terminal device obtains an image of a current scene. The terminal device performs intelligent matching on the image of the current scene and replaces the application visual control based on a result of intelligent matching. The system includes a device having a hardware processor and a non-transitory storage medium. The system also includes a database configured to store a plurality of subjects and corresponding pictures.
    Type: Application
    Filed: August 12, 2015
    Publication date: December 3,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Cheng FENG, Bo HU, Xi WANG, Ruiyi ZHOU, Zhipei WANG, Kai ZHANG, Xin QING, Huijiao YANG, Ying HUANG, Yulei LIU, Wei LI
  • Publication number: 20150332065
    Abstract: A method and apparatus for controlling a browser are provided. The method includes: acquiring a characteristic identifier of a user; comparing the characteristic identifier of the user with a pre-stored benchmark characteristic identifier to determine whether the characteristic identifier is identical to the benchmark characteristic identifier; if the characteristic identifier is identical to the benchmark characteristic identifier, entering a pre-set private browsing mode wherein a browser plug-in saves the browsing history data of the user; and when the user completes the browsing, receiving an instruction from the user to close the plug-in and exit the private browsing mode. The method and apparatus for controlling a browser save the browsing data of a user in private browsing mode and prevent other users from accessing such data without the correct characteristic identifier.
    Type: Application
    Filed: July 23, 2015
    Publication date: November 19, 2015
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Wei Li, Ying Huang, Huijiao Yang, Ruiyi Zhou, Tingyong Tang, Bo Hu, Kai Zhang, Renfang Liu, Zhipei Wang, Cheng Feng, Zhengkai Xie, Xi Wang, Yulei Liu
  • Patent number: 9117001
    Abstract: A method is provided for cross-terminal cloud browsing on the Internet. The method includes a second terminal obtaining a 2D bar code generated by a first terminal corresponding to a web content currently being presented on a webpage on the first terminal. The 2D bar code includes at least presentation information of the web content. The method also includes the second terminal parsing the 2D bar code to obtain the presentation information of the web content contained in the 2D bar code. Further, the method includes the second terminal establishing a link using the presentation information of the web content to realize cross-terminal presentation of the web content on the second terminal.
    Type: Grant
    Filed: December 29, 2013
    Date of Patent: August 25,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Ruiyi Zhou, Bo Hu, Xi Wang, Kai Zhang, Zhengkai Xie, Bosen He, Huijiao Yang, Ying Huang, Yulei Liu, Wei Li, Tingyong Tang, Sha Mo, Cheng Feng
  • Patent number: 9117130
    Abstract: Various embodiments provide methods, apparatus, and electronic devices for information obtaining, information management and 2D barcode generation. In an exemplary method implemented by an electronic device, a first two-dimensional (2D) barcode can be obtained. An image transformation can be performed on the first 2D barcode to obtain a virtual 2D barcode. Further, according to validity of the virtual 2D barcode, relationship information of the first 2D barcode can be obtained based on a mapping relationship of the virtual 2D barcode in a database.
    Type: Grant
    Filed: December 15, 2013
    Date of Patent: August 25,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Zhengkai Xie, Ying Huang, Sha Mo, Xi Wang, Cheng Feng, Wei Li, Yulei Liu, Huijiao Yang, Bosen He, Kai Zhang, Ruiyi Zhou, Bo Hu, Tingyong Tang
  • Publication number: 20150220317
    Abstract: The disclosure discloses a method, equipment and system for incremental updates in the information processing technology. The method includes: unpacking a new version installation package to get a new version unpacked folder having a new version unpacked file and a new version signature subfolder having a new version unpacked file; obtaining header file information of the at least one new version unpacked, and converting a format of the header file information; packing the new version convert folder to a new version archive package and obtaining at one historical version archive package; generating and obtaining one differential file; and releasing the one differential file wherein the at least one differential file that is released is selected by a client that has memory and at least one processor to download and form a second new version installation package according to the at least one differential file that is downloaded.
    Type: Application
    Filed: June 26, 2014
    Publication date: August 6, 2015
    Inventors: Yang Li, Tingyong Tang, Wei Li, Zhipei Wang, Kai Zhang, Xin Qing, Xi Wang, Sirui Liu, Huijiao Yang, Ying Huang, Yulei Liu, Cheng Feng, Bo Hu, Ruiyi Zhou, Lei Guan, Bosen He, Ning Ma, Yingge Li, Hao Tang
  • Publication number: 20150154314
    Abstract: A method for webpage content browsing is provided. The method includes a terminal receiving a browsing request inputted by a user through performing an operation on a webpage link in a task window of an application, where the browsing request contains the webpage link. The method also includes the terminal parsing the browsing request to obtain the webpage link included in the browsing request. Further, the method includes the terminal generating a browsing window process, creating a browsing window using the browsing window process and attaching the browsing window to the task window. In addition, the method includes the terminal obtaining the webpage contents corresponding to the webpage link and outputting the webpage contents to the browsing window.
    Type: Application
    Filed: February 13, 2015
    Publication date: June 4, 2015
    Inventors: YANG GAO, HUIJIAO YANG, YI CHEN, HAO TANG, BO HU, LEI GUAN
  • Patent number: 9038910
    Abstract: A method is provided for performing action commands on a mobile terminal. The method includes reading a 2D barcode to obtain 2D barcode information. The 2D barcode information includes at least an action command identifier and a call instruction for calling an application program interface (API) corresponding to the action command. The method also includes calling the API corresponding to the action command and completing execution of the action command.
    Type: Grant
    Filed: January 12, 2014
    Date of Patent: May 26, 2015
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Huijiao Yang, Bo Hu, Ruiyi Zhou, Kai Zhang, Zhengkai Xie, Ying Huang, Yulei Liu, Wei Li, Cheng Feng, Tingyong Tang, Xi Wang, Sha Mo, Bosen He
  • Publication number: 20150128033
    Abstract: A webpage browsing method is provided. The method includes receiving a web address entered by a user for a webpage to be displayed on a terminal device and sending webpage request information containing the received web address to a server based on the received web address. The method also includes receiving webpage information corresponding to the web address returned from the server, where the webpage information includes images, videos, Flash animations, source files and styles. Further, the method includes performing operations for saving network traffic volume on the webpage information based on the received webpage information and displaying the processed webpage information in a web browser.
    Type: Application
    Filed: January 8, 2015
    Publication date: May 7, 2015
    Inventors: WEI LI, BO HU, TINGYONG TANG, YING HUANG, HUIJIAO YANG, KAI ZHANG, RUIYI ZHOU, XI WANG, YULEI LIU, XIN QING, ZHIPEI WANG, CHENG FENG, BOSEN HE, LEI GUAN, NING MA, HAO TANG, SIRUI LIU
  • Publication number: 20150074517
    Abstract: The present disclosure is applicable to the field of browser, and it provides a method and apparatus for displaying an extended function information area. The method comprises receiving an instruction for activating the extended function information area, acquiring a location where the extended function information area is to be displayed on a page according to the instruction; adjusting layout of the page according to the location and a predefined size of the extended function information area, so as to obtain a blank area on the page; and displaying the extended function information area in the blank area. According to embodiments of the present disclosure, the extended function information area is directly displayed, which enables the extended function information area to be displayed on the same layer as the page, ensures visual areas available to be browsed by users, and facilitates browsing of users.
    Type: Application
    Filed: October 30, 2014
    Publication date: March 12, 2015
    Inventors: Xi WANG, Bo HU, Zhipei WANG, Tingyong TANG, Ruiyi ZHOU, Zhengkai XIE, Ying HUANG, Wei LI, Cheng FENG, Kai ZHANG, Huijiao YANG, Yulei LIU, Xin QING
  • Publication number: 20150012924
    Abstract: A method for loading a plug-in is disclosed. The method includes: capturing , at a terminal, a plug-in calling event; obtaining, at a terminal, a plug-in identification corresponding to the plug-in calling event; searching, at a terminal, for runtime files corresponding to the plug-in identification locally; obtaining, at a terminal, a preset plug-in download address when the runtime files are not found, and downloading, at a terminal, the runtime files corresponding to the plug-in identification according to the plug-in download address; loading, at a terminal, the runtime files, and calling, at a terminal, corresponding event handlers to handle the plug-in calling event. In addition, a device for loading plug-in is also disclosed. The method and device for loading a plug-in can improve browsing speed.
    Type: Application
    Filed: August 26, 2014
    Publication date: January 8, 2015
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Renfang Liu, Bo Hu, Zhipei Wang, Ruiyi Zhou, Xi Wang, Zhengkai Xie, Ying Huang, Wei Li, Cheng Feng, Kai Zhang, Huijiao Yang
  • Publication number: 20150006671
    Abstract: A webpage sharing method, an apparatus and a system are disclosed, the method includes: acquiring, by a device with memory and at least one processor, a webpage sharing instruction, acquiring an terminal identification (ID) corresponding to a terminal according to the webpage sharing instruction, acquiring a webpage identifier that identifies at least a portion of the webpage, and transmitting the webpage identifier to an event monitoring process that is associated with a web browser in the terminal corresponding to the ID. The above page sharing method, apparatus and system enable a user to operate without need to additionally open an instant messaging tool so as to avoid extra memory usage, increase memory utilization and improve the running speed of a mobile device.
    Type: Application
    Filed: June 26, 2014
    Publication date: January 1, 2015
    Inventors: Cheng Feng, Tingyong Tang, Zhipei Wang, Hao Tang, Xi Wang, Kai Zhang, Xin Qing, Sirui Liu, Huijiao Yang, Ying Huang, Yulei Liu, Wei Li, Bo Hu, Ruiyi Zhou, Lei Guan, Bosen He, Ning Ma, Yang Li, Yingge Li, Lei Zheng, Zhenan Guan
  • Publication number: 20150007019
    Abstract: A method for phone number processing may comprise providing a terminal device including a processor operating a browser to a user. The processor my conduct the acts of opening a web page on the browser, wherein the web page includes an unclickable text content; detecting a string from the text content when the user selects the text content; and displaying a phone number processing interface on the web page when the string is a valid phone number.
    Type: Application
    Filed: July 30, 2014
    Publication date: January 1, 2015
    Inventors: Yingge Li, Tingyong Tang, Zhipei Wang, Hao Tang, Xi Wang, Kai Zhang, Xin Qing, Sirui Liu, Huijiao Yang, Ying Huang, Yulei Liu, Wei Li, Cheng Feng, Bo Hu, Ruiyi Zhou, Lei Guan, Bosen He, Ning Ma, Yang Li
  • Publication number: 20140379821
    Abstract: The present application discloses methods and systems for synchronizing duplicated contents between multiple terminals. By establishing a mapping relationship between multiple accounts for different application programs installed on different terminals, a server may transmit captured contents between the accounts so that the contents are displayed and/or further distributed. After receiving a content forwarding request from a second account associated with a browser application in a second terminal, the server may process the content forwarding request, which includes the captured contents and identifiers. Using the identifiers and the mapping relationship, the server may identify a first terminal with an instant messaging application having a first account. The captured contents may be transferred to the first account so that the captured contents may be displayed and/or further distributed. The present application provides additional convenience and efficiency for multi-terminal operations.
    Type: Application
    Filed: January 6, 2014
    Publication date: December 25, 2014
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Yulei LIU, Bo Hu, Ruiyi Zhou, Xi Wang, Kai Zhang, Zhengkai Xie, Xin Qing, Bosen He, Huijiao Yang, Ying Huang, Wei Li, Cheng Feng, Tingyong Tang, Sha Mo, Zhipei Wang, Renfang Liu
  • Publication number: 20140379824
    Abstract: A method for web page sharing may include receiving, by at least one processor, a triggering operation executed on an interface of a current application running on a terminal device by a user of the terminal device; calling, by at least one processor, a sharing interface of a target application from the interface of the current application in response to the triggering operation; displaying, by at least one processor, a plurality of contacts of the user associated with the target application on the sharing interface of the target application; receiving, by at least one processor, a first selection operation from the user to select a contact of the user from the plurality of contacts; generating, by at least one processor, a sharing message in response to the first selection operation; and sending, by at least one processor, the sharing message to the selected contact through the server.
    Type: Application
    Filed: May 29, 2014
    Publication date: December 25, 2014
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Xi WANG, Wei LI, Tingyong TANG, Zhipei WANG, Hao TANG, Kai ZHANG, Xin QING, Sirui LIU, Huijiao YANG, Ying HUANG, Yulei LIU, Cheng FENG, Bo HU, Ruiyi ZHOU, Lei GUAN, Bosen HE, Ning MA, Yingge LI, Yang LI
  • Publication number: 20140351700
    Abstract: An apparatus may comprise at least one processor-readable non-statutory storage medium and at least one processor in communication with the at least one storage medium. The at least one medium may comprise at least one set of instructions for changing an audio-visual effect of a user interface on the apparatus. The at least one processor may be configured to execute the at least one set of instructions to obtain operating data associated with at least one of an acceleration input and acoustic input from a sensor of the terminal device; determine whether the operating data meet a preset condition; and replace a current audio-visual effect of a user interface (UI) with a selected audio-visual effect when the operating data meet the preset conditions.
    Type: Application
    Filed: August 7, 2014
    Publication date: November 27, 2014
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ventors: Cheng FENG, Bo HU, Xi WANG, Ruiyi ZHOU, Zhipei WANG, Kai ZHANG, Xin QING, Huijiao YANG, Ying HUANG, Yulei LIU, Wei LI, Zhengkai XIE
  • Publication number: 20140351743
    Abstract: Embodiments of the present disclosure disclose a method and system for subscribing reading feed. One of the method includes: detecting a subscription keyword command input by user from a reading software interface; the terminal responds to the subscription keyword command, and outputs a keyword subscribing interface; detecting a keyword input by user from the subscription keyword interface; searching a reading resources corresponding to the keyword from the reading feed associated with a reading software, and outputting the reading resources corresponding to the keyword; detecting the reading resources chosen by user from the output reading resources corresponding to the keyword, and generating the chosen reading resources to reading feed. Embodiments of the present disclosure can not only accurately provide the reading resources that users are interested in, but also enhance the users' enthusiasm for using the reading software.
    Type: Application
    Filed: August 12, 2014
    Publication date: November 27, 2014
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Tingyong TANG, Bo HU, Huijiao YANG, Ruiyi ZHOU, Kai ZHANG, Bosen HE, Ying HUANG, Yulei LIU, Wei LI, Cheng FENG, Xi WANG, Zhengkai XIE, Zhipei WANG, Renfang LIU
  • Publication number: 20140337699
    Abstract: Methods and apparatus for extracting web page content are provided herein. An exemplary method can be implemented by a mobile terminal. A request command to open a first web page can be received. Whether a source code contains text content tags can be determined. When the source code corresponding to the first web page contains the text content tags, text content of the first web page enclosed within the text content tags can be extracted by a reader. When the source code does not contain the text content tags, a start position and an end position to indicate the text content of the first web page can be identified in the source code. The text content tags can be respectively added after the start position and before the end position. The text content of the first web page enclosed within the text content tags can then be extracted.
    Type: Application
    Filed: July 25, 2014
    Publication date: November 13, 2014
    Inventors: TINGYONG TANG, YULEI LIU, WEI LI, XI WANG, BO HU, KAI ZHANG, BOSEN HE, YING HUANG, HUIJIAO YANG, ZHENGKAI XIE, ZHIPEI WANG, CHENG FENG, SIRUI LIU
  • Publication number: 20140337698
    Abstract: The invention can be applied to a field of mobile terminal and provides a method, apparatus and mobile terminal for selecting hyperlinks. The method can include the steps of: detecting a hyperlink selection instruction on a current page; obtaining all hyperlinks within a display region corresponding to the hyperlink selection instruction as candidate hyperlinks, if detecting the hyperlink selection instruction; rendering a new page frame on the current page, the page frame showing the candidate hyperlinks in a preset display ratio; and selecting a required hyperlink from the candidate hyperlinks on the page frame. The invention enables to select a hyperlink on a page more accurately and conveniently.
    Type: Application
    Filed: July 25, 2014
    Publication date: November 13, 2014
    Inventors: Zhipei WANG, Huijiao YANG, Bo HU, Kai ZHANG, Bosen HE, Ying HUANG, Yulei LIU, Wei LI, Cheng FENG, Xi WANG, Zhengkai XIE, Ruiyi ZHOU, Xin QING
  • Publication number: 20140331289
    Abstract: A method and device for playing a video are disclosed. The method includes: receiving video information of a video to be shared, playing progress information of the video to be shared, and an identification of a terminal corresponding to a friend invited by a user, which are transmitted by a user terminal; obtaining a video stream of the video to be shared according to the video information of the video to be shared and the playing progress information of the video to be shared; and transmitting the video stream of the video to be shared to the user terminal and the terminal corresponding to the friend. With the method and the device, the respective terminals are enabled to watch the same video together simultaneously and synchronously, thereby improving interactivity among the users when sharing the video.
    Type: Application
    Filed: May 22, 2014
    Publication date: November 6, 2014
    Applicant: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Wei LI, Huijiao YANG, Ying HUANG, Bo HU, Ruiyi ZHOU, Xin QING, Xi WANG, Kai ZHANG, Yulei LIU, Zhipei WANG
  • Publication number: 20140327831
    Abstract: The present invention relates to computer technical field, and discloses a method and system for dynamic screenshot applied to mobile terminal, the mobile terminal includes a screen, the method includes: detecting an input dynamic screenshot starting command; responding to the dynamic screenshot starting command to continuous capture the contents displayed on the screen; detecting an input dynamic screenshot termination command; and responding to the dynamic screenshot termination command to terminate screenshot and stitch the continuous screenshot images together to form a dynamic video. The embodiments of the invention can capture and get a dynamic video and thereby expand the screenshot applications.
    Type: Application
    Filed: July 17, 2014
    Publication date: November 6, 2014
    Inventors: Yulei LIU, Bo Hu, Huijiao Yang, Tingyong Tang, Ruiyi Zhou, Kai Zhang, Bosen He, Ying Huang, Wei Li, Cheng Feng, Xi Wang, Zhengkai Xie, Zhipei Wang, Renfang Liu